Paul B.S. Lai is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Hepatology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Paul B.S. Lai has authored 441 papers receiving a total of 21.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 129 papers in Molecular Biology, 126 papers in Hepatology and 122 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Paul B.S. Lai's work include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(108 papers),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(62 papers) and Cholangiocarcinoma and Gallbladder Cancer Studies (46 papers). Paul B.S. Lai is often cited by papers focused on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(108 papers),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(62 papers) and Cholangiocarcinoma and Gallbladder Cancer Studies (46 papers). Paul B.S. Lai collaborates with scholars based in Hong Kong, China and United Kingdom. Paul B.S. Lai's co-authors include Nathalie Wong, Stephen L. Chan, Philip J. Johnson, Ka‐Fai To, Wan Yee Lau, George G. Chen, Charing C. N. Chong, Ka Lau Leung, Anthony W.H. Chan and Winnie Yeo and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, The Lancet and Nucleic Acids Research.
